There will … WebMay 15, 2024 · Where prolonged grief differs is that it results in significant impairment to people's functioning and relationships, for a long period of time. Instead of gradually adapting over time, symptoms of acute grief remain. Complicated grief is different from other psychiatric disorders such as depression or PTSD, although some of the symptoms ...

WebMay 31, 2024 · For some people, it tends to last for a few days or weeks. For others, mourning can last for several weeks or a few months. Grief, on the other hand, can last for years. Some people's suffering will last a lifetime. Some of the signs of grief are emotional numbness, pining for a deceased loved one, despair, and disorganization. WebThe modern definition of grief is keen mental suffering or distress over a loss or affliction—a sharp sorrow—a painful regret. At the very heart of the grief definition is intense sorrow. Grief is a deep emotional response to a great loss. You may not be aware that we have been using the word grief in the English language for over 800 years ...
